Comparison of pregnancy latency in preterm preeclampsia with oral labetalol versus extended-release nifedipine

To compare pregnancy latency achieved with oral labetalol versus extended-release nifedipine during expectant management of preterm preeclampsia severe features (PEC-SF). This is a retrospective cohort study patients initiated on antihypertensive therapy or admission for PEC-SF < 34 weeks between 1/2013 and 4/2022. Those prior to another indication delivery were excluded (monochorionic-monoamniotic twins, higher order multiples, absent reversed umbilical artery Dopplers). Background: Hypertensive disorders complicate 5%–10% of all pregnancies and contribute greatly to maternal morbidity and mortality rates. Dangerous hypertension can cause cerebrovascular hemorrhage, hypertensive encephalopathy, and can trigger eclamptic convulsions.
